Achieving 3D Prints Success with Your Bambu Labs : Resolving Advice

Getting amazing results from your Bambu Lab printer can sometimes bring a challenge. Don't stress! This post presents important troubleshooting techniques for frequent problems you might experience. Think about warping – adjusting bed heat and alignment is often the solution. Also, confirm your plastic type and configurations in your slicing software. A complete inspection of nozzle multipliers and pullback distances can in addition resolve many slight flaws. Remember to reference the manufacturer's manual for precise directions and support!
